Want our most extensive coverage so you can hit the slopes with extra confidence? Our Ultimate plan is packed with coverage for snowy vacations. Along with higher benefit limits for things like trip cancellation, trip interruption, emergency medical expenses, and emergency medical evacuations, it's our only plan with trip inconvenience coverage. So, if your ski resort closes because 75% of the slopes lack enough snow or a blizzard hits, you're eligible for the benefit. Ultimate is also our only plan that's eligible for all our nine optional upgrades, from additional medical to cancel for any reason.

Our coverage can help you off the mountain, too. Snowstorms and ice can often interfere with flights, and winter season means illnesses are more likely. Our base plans can provide coverage for other travel issues that come with sudden costs, like pre-departure trip cancellation, trip interruption, travel delay, and emergency medical expenses.
Our base plans offer coverage for certain lower-thrill snow sports like recreational dog sledding, ice skating, luging, sledding, sleigh riding, snow mobiling, snowboarding, and tubing.
For more heart-pounding experiences like any form of skiing, ice climbing, and telemarking, you'll want to consider adding our adventure activities upgrade to our Ultimate, Advantage, Essential, or Travel Med Go plan. It removes the exclusion for these types of sports, meaning you can have protection when it matters most.
